Output 6d665ce8cdd367c574c32666c9b85d4aff414eefd0e34e73e2df7819a61eeebc:47

value
28683300862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e81111feb653566b88683316b49dfa6964f37834 OP_EQUAL
address
3Nr597WtsRkM7bmejdbxP61BkzcWQFAyq6
transaction
6d665ce8cdd367c574c32666c9b85d4aff414eefd0e34e73e2df7819a61eeebc
spent
true